Transaction 64e12ded5f5e575e1036be81e2bc52e43e023e6c3abde4d032dee2564724b44a
1 Input
2 Outputs
- 64e12ded5f5e575e1036be81e2bc52e43e023e6c3abde4d032dee2564724b44a:0
- 64e12ded5f5e575e1036be81e2bc52e43e023e6c3abde4d032dee2564724b44a:1
value 9941300
address 3H2Y41u3d2QiTt45WHwrDERjyhJVHknTMv
value 256177397
address 15DzbSqnna63fMsdEj81zXZAm9yhSkGdh2